Whitehat SEO Tips for Bloggers by Matt Cutts

matt cutt wordcamp 2007

Matt Cutts, senior software engineer of Google gave a one hour talk on Whitehat SEO tips for bloggers during the Wordpress Camp 2007 happened 2 weeks ago in San Francisco. Thanks to onemansblog, those who are unable to attend the WordCamp now get to view the lecture in video.

Topics covered by Matt during the talk includes Wordpress plugins recommendations, SEO keyword tips, migrating to new webhost, advantages and usage of Google Analytics and Google Webmasters, SEO security tips, and more. Publishers will now receive tips in AdSense Account

Google Adsense had just implemented personal inbox into publishers account. From now onwards, Google Adsense will be sending you customized optimization tips. According to Arlene of Adsense Publisher support, these tips could varies from publisher to publisher, you will be receiving tips that suites you but not others.

our system will automatically analyze your account and ad settings. Based on these findings, you’ll receive a notification each month in your AdSense account if there are changes you can make to improve your overall AdSense performance.

This is something really thoughtful of Adsense. IMO, if it’s a optimization tips from the house itself it won’t go wrong.

Google AdSense Optimization Report

Every beginning of the week, Google AdSense will send publishers an optimization report that consists of advices on how you can optimize your AdSense to further earn more. I always find these information very useful, but thinking that if folks at AdSense have to provide optimization report for god knows how many publishers out there, how do they do that? Will these reports be accurate or are they are just piles of optimization tips randomly given to us every month?

My optimization tips for this month advises me to revise my competitive filter list as I could be filtering potential ads that could revenue me more from Google AdSense. So how I guess the Optimization Report is somehow accurate because I’ve just added a large list to my competitive ads filter 2 weeks ago. That’s just another experiments I’m doing on Google AdSense. Well I believe I should remove them as AdSense have already kill most MFA and Arbitrages sites, that makes adding them to competitive filter list a bit unnecessary.

Is Blogging Killing Us Technology Bloggers?

Here’s a little health report of some of the notable bloggers we know. Matt of Gizmodo passed out a few times and were unreachable; Michael Arrington of TechCrunch suffered from severe sleep disorder and was hospitalized for couple of times because of nervous breakdown; Om Malik of GigaOM had an heart attack but survived. Pretty scary huh, here more - Russell Shaw died at of heart attack, and Marc Orchant, died of a massive coronary. All tech bloggers.

The fact is that tech bloggers, particularly the probloggers live a different life than the rest. Lifestyle bloggers for instance, write whenever they feels like to, no pressure. In the technology blogosphere, being amongst the first to cover tech news is considered highly important. But perhaps we overlooked something more important - our health ?

A lot of bloggers aim to convert themselves full time, a problogger. One often sees lots of advantages being full time blogger and often, missed to see there’s also the negative side. Yes, there’s maximum time flexibility but that also means you could be blogging at any hours and resulted your body to missed the regular sleeping hours. I noticed myself consumed more caffeines and nicotines after going full time. LiewCF put on weight, waking up when most people are sleeping. And because you need to do more blogging after converted to full time, some bloggers even start to lose passion and slack off.

It takes a little bit of self discipline to overcome these. Well yeah, it’s easy to say but from my point of view, it’s hard to implement.

AuctionAds Tips: Section Targeting

Section targeting is important, it help making our ads look relevant to the content, thus increase its CTR. Here’s something useful I’ve learned from Earners Blog, you can now section target your AuctionAds; making the ads look very related to your content.

How to Section Target AuctionAds

Say you are talking about cell phones, Motorola for instance. Here’s the code to be inserted.

auctionads_ad_kw = "motorola";

Here’s how you can dynamically section target your AuctionAds. If your blog entry is posted under the category Cellphones, your AuctionAds can dynamically target the category’s title with this following codes:
